I prefer to stay in a bed and breakfast, rather than a hotel, when I travel. You meet interesting people from around the world over coffee during breakfast. Reading the reviews has become the first thing I do after locating a few places in the area that I plan to visit. Mike Blumenthal's survey points to the same conclusion. A sample of about 1300 American adult Internet users 18 and older provides insight into behavior patterns when making decisions on where to stay. The survey results cover where they begin their search, the most important attributes and keywords, and the first thing they would do after the search. Read the article here.
